Who are the top contractors for General Services Administration?

A direct answer for General Services Administration contractor spending, with supporting agency and ranking links.

Direct answer

Booz Allen Hamilton Inc is the top listed contractor for General Services Administration, with $3,274,080,333 in ingested obligations.

Answer Facts

Agency obligations$33,883,041,436
Award records20,323
Top contractorBooz Allen Hamilton Inc
Top NAICS541512 - COMPUTER SYSTEMS DESIGN SERVICES

Source: USAspending.gov. Last updated from ingested federal spending data: May 7, 2026.

Which market category matters most for General Services Administration?

541512 - COMPUTER SYSTEMS DESIGN SERVICES is the largest visible NAICS category for General Services Administration at $12,285,883,389.
